I didn't know that TRC included a tippet ring... -you are talkinga bout a 1.5mm little ring, right? Is this built into the furled line?

EDIT: I have the same rod, and I just dug the furled line that came with it out of my box of "never use" stuff. Mine has a pretty typical looking tippet ring integrated in a cerise furled line. I put the ring under a loupe, it is not rough or in any way looking like a tippet-cutter. I have never tied a tippet on it or fished with it though.

One thing that is very important with tippet, -ESPECIALLY flourocarbon, is to wet the knot with spit before tightening, and to tighten slowly. Otherwise, friction heats the know and the line becomes very weak right at the knot. Use a double-davy knot, and wet it while seating it.
